On Friday 21st July, 4 teams of year 9 & 10 students from Otaki College travelled to the InternationalPacific University (IPU) to participate in the NZ Association of Japanese Language Teachers (NZAJLT) Japan Trivia Quiz night. Students all dressed up in Japanese yukata (Summer Kimono) after school and we departed from the college at around 4:30pm. The quiz consisted of 5 rounds of questions, each on a different aspect of Japanese culture. At half time, students shared authentic Japanese snacks. Every participant was given a Japanese pen, and the Winning team (and 2nd equal teams) were given educational prizes funded by the major sponsors The Japanese Foundation and purchased at a NZ Japanese Daiso store.
